New Margate Coastguard Station @ Sea Dreamer
by NewsReader 04-19-2006

The new Margate Coastguard Station covers the area from Reculver Towers to the River Stour (North Side) and will be officially opened on Friday 21st April 2006 at 2:00 pm by retired District Controller Lawrence F.J. Fear. Lawrence (Larry) served as the District Controller of Dover Coastguard from 1979 until his retirement in 1999. There has been a Coastguard presence on the Isle of Thanet since records began.
